您的位置: www.5226.com > www.5226.com > 正文
第一位权为10^0
发布时间:2019-11-16   浏览次数:

  十六进制(简写为hex或下标16)正在数学中是一种逢16进1的进位制。一般用数字0到9和字母A到F(或a~f)暗示,此中:A~F暗示10~15,这些称做十六进制数字。十六进制整的前缀为0X或0x。

  十六进制整的前缀为0X或0x。逢16进1的进位制。一般用数字0到9和字母A到F(或a~f)暗示,此中:A~F暗示10~15,这些称做十六进制数字。

  不外,因为数据正在计较机中的暗示,最终以二进制的形式存正在,所以有时候利用二进制,能够更曲不雅地处理问题。

  1,八进制整八进制整必需以0开首,即以0做为八进制数的前缀。数码取值为0~7。八进制数凡是是无符号数。

  十进制整没有前缀。其数码为0~9。的十进制整有:237 -568 65535 1627

  Ada取VHDL用所基于的“数字”把16进制数包起来,例如“16#5A3#”。(注:Ada对整数和实数都能够利用从1到16中任何一个做为其基数。)而对于字节向量,VHDL利用字首 x 暗示,例如,x10,对应的二进制码为:00010000。

  以0x起头的数据暗示16进制,计较机中每位的权为16,即(16进制)10 = (10进制)1×16。

  对的。以0x起头的数据暗示16进制,计较机中每位的权为16,即(16进制)10 = (10进制)1×16。没有0x就代表是十进制

  世界通用的十进制,即1.满十进一,满二十进二,以此类推……2.按权展开,第一位权为10^0,第二位10^1……以此类推,第N位10^(N-1),该数的数值等于每位位的数值*该位对应的权值之和。

  八进制整八进制整必需以0开首,即以0做为八进制数的前缀。数码取值为0~7。八进制数凡是是无符号数。

  不外,因为数据正在计较机中的暗示,最终以二进制的形式存正在,所以有时候利用二进制,能够更曲不雅地处理问题。

  这句线进制,计较机中每位的权为16,即(16进制)10 = (10进制)1×16。没有0x就代表是十进制。

  C言语、C++、Shell、Python、Java言语及其他附近的言语利用字首“0x”,例如“0x5A3”。开首的“0”令解析器更易辨认数,而“x”则代表十六进制(就如“O”代表八进制)。正在“0x”中的“x”能够大写或小写。对于字符量C言语中则以x+两位十六进制数的体例暗示,如xFF。

  但,二进制数太长了。www.vcbetasia.com,好比int类型占用4个字节,32位。好比100,用int类型的二进制数表达将是:

  但二进制数太长了。好比int类型占用4个字节,32位。好比100,用int类型的二进制数表达将是:

  十六进制整的前缀为0X或0x。逢16进1的进位制。一般用数字0到9和字母A到F(或a~f)暗示,此中:A~F暗示10~15,这些称做十六进制数字。

  八进制整八进制整必需以0开首,即以0做为八进制数的前缀。数码取值为0~7。八进制数凡是是无符号数。

  对的。以0x起头的数据暗示16进制,计较机中每位的权为16,即(16进制)10 = (10进制)1×16。没有0x就代表是十进制

  1,八进制整八进制整必需以0开首,即以0做为八进制数的前缀。数码取值为0~7。八进制数凡是是无符号数。

  因为暗示体例没有单一、已协定的尺度,所以以上的暗示体例都有被利用,有时以至正在统一份论文上会呈现几个分歧的暗示体例。但由于各体例之间没有太大的不合,所以即便夹杂利用也没有形成问题。

  面临这么长的数进行思虑或操做,没有人会喜好。因而,C,C++ 没有供给正在代码间接写二进制数的方式。

  此中最常用(或常见)暗示十六进制数值的体例是将 0x 加正在数字前,或正在数字后加上小字 16。例如 0x2BAD 和 2BAD16都是暗示十进制的11181(或1118110)。



友情链接:

Copyright 2019-2022 http://www.xinluyaoye.cn 版权所有 未经协议授权禁止转载